"A four bedroom detached family home tucked away in this ever popular Cowplain cul-de-sac. With good sized living space and a private mature garden we think this would be perfect for those of you looking to move into this desirable area.

*Reception hall *Cloakroom *Lounge *Separate dining room *Refitted kitchen *Conservatory *Four double bedrooms *Smallest bedroom 8'10"x9'9" *Refitted family bathroom *Double glazing *Central heating *Block paved driveway *Single garage *Mature private gardens *Cul-de-sac location *No forward chain *Viewing recommended

Head northbound along the main London Road towards Cowplain turning left into Durley Avenue. Continue towards the bottom of Durley Avenue where Latchmore Gardens may be found as one of the last turnings on the right hand side.

Front door to:

RECEPTION HALL

Stairs to first floor, radiator, textured ceiling, doorway to garage with additional doorway to:

CLOAKROOM

Refitted suite comprising a close-coupled WC, half-size fixed wash hand basin, frosted double glazed window to the side.

LOUNGE

16'9" x 13'2" (5.11m x 4.01m).  Double glazed bow window to the front, brick built fireplace surround and hearth with an inset living flame gas fire, coved and textured ceiling, radiator, glazed French doors giving access through to the dining room.

DINING ROOM

11'0" x 9'8" (3.35m x 2.95m).  Coved and textured ceiling, radiator, doorway leading through to the kitchen with additional double glazed French doors giving access out into the conservatory.

CONSERVATORY

11'3" x 8'2" (3.43m x 2.49m).  UPVC double glazed construction with a radiator and double glazed French doors opening out into the garden.

KITCHEN

15'6" x 8'2" (4.72m x 2.49m).  A one and a half bowl sink unit inset with a range of refitted light oak fronted Shaker style wall and base cabinets, concealed lighting, five-ring gas hob with matching electric double oven and extractor hood over, integrated dishwasher, additional space for fridge freezer, Pergo travertine flooring, double glazed window to the rear overlooking the garden with an additional double glazed window allowing access to the side of the house, coved and textured ceiling.

FIRST FLOOR


LANDING

Double glazed window to the side, textured ceiling with a fitted loft hatch, fitted airing cupboard with shelving.

BEDROOM 1

11'5" x 9'4" (plus bay) (3.48m x 2.84m).  Double glazed window to the front, a range of fitted 'his and hers' wardrobes, radiator, textured ceiling.

BEDROOM 2

9'8" (plus bay) x 11'10" (2.95m x 3.61m).  Double glazed window to the front, textured ceiling, radiator, two fitted cupboards.

BEDROOM 3

12'11" x 8'10" (3.94m x 2.69m).  Double glazed window to the rear, coved and textured ceiling, radiator.

BEDROOM 4

9'9" x 8'10" (2.97m x 2.69m).  Double glazed window to the rear, coved and textured ceiling, radiator, fitted cupboard containing boiler.

FAMILY BATHROOM

9'8" x 5'8" (2.95m x 1.73m).  A refitted suite comprising a panelled bath with tiled surrounds, separate corner shower cubicle, close-coupled WC, fixed wash hand basin with fitted vanity cupboard under, smooth ceiling with inset spotlights, heated towel rail, ceramic tile floor, double glazed frosted window to the side.

ON THE OUTSIDE


To the front:
 An open plan front garden with lawn and shrubs together with a block paved driveway allowing parking for two vehicles with access to a SINGLE GARAGE 16'6" x 7'7" (5.03m x 2.31m) with up-and-over door, power and light, side pedestrian access via a timber gate into the rear garden.

To the rear:
 A private mature plot with a wide array of shrubs and trees, paved patio area with an outside tap and timber shed.
